1.Development of forced degradation and stability indicating studies of drugs-A review
Mn Blessy ; Patel D. Ruchi ; Prajapati N. Prajesh ; Agrawal Y.K.
Journal of Pharmaceutical Analysis 2014;(3):159-165
Forced degradation is a degradation of new drug substance and drug product at conditions more severe than accelerated conditions. It is required to demonstrate specificity of stability indicating methods and also provides an insight into degradation pathways and degradation products of the drug substance and helps in elucidation of the structure of the degradation products. Forced degradation studies show the chemical behavior of the molecule which in turn helps in the development of formulation and package. In addition, the regulatory guidance is very general and does not explain about the performance of forced degradation studies. Thus, this review discusses the current trends in performance of forced degradation studies by providing a strategy for conducting studies on degradation mechanisms and also describes the analytical methods helpful for development of stability indicating method.
3.Epidemiological features and laboratory results of bacterial and fungal keratitis: a five-year study at a rural tertiary-care hospital in western Maharashtra, India.
Sachin DEORUKHKAR ; Ruchi KATIYAR ; Santosh SAINI
Singapore medical journal 2012;53(4):264-267
INTRODUCTIONThis study was conducted to determine the epidemiological pattern and risk factors associated with corneal ulcers in rural areas of western Maharashtra, India, and to identify the bacterial and fungal agents responsible for causing keratitis.
METHODSA total of 852 patients with corneal ulceration were included in the study. Sociodemographic data and information pertaining to risk factors were collected. Corneal scrapings obtained from these patients were processed for bacterial and fungal agents using standard techniques.
RESULTSOut of the 852 patients studied, 537 (63.02%) were culture positive. A majority of the culture-positive patients were farmers (52.32%), and ocular trauma was the most common predisposing factor (60.15%). Among these patients, fungal isolates (57.91%) were more frequent than bacterial isolates (42.08%). The most common fungal isolate was Fusarium spp. (35.04%) followed by Aspergillus spp. (18.00%). Streptococcus pneumoniae was the predominant bacterial isolates (32.74%) followed by Staphylococcus spp. (17.25%).
CONCLUSIONCorneal trauma from plant parts or organic matter was found to be the most common risk factor associated with corneal ulceration in the rural areas of western Maharashtra. Epidemiology and aetiology of microbial keratitis vary from region to region, and therefore, careful history taking and proper identification of aetiological agents are necessary for the institution of appropriate therapy.

5.Anomalous composition of musculature of the first dorsal fibro-osseous compartment of the wrist.
Ruchi DHURIA ; Vandana MEHTA ; Rajesh Kumar SURI ; Gayatri RATH
Singapore medical journal 2012;53(6):e133-5
The anomalous orientation of musculature of the first dorsal fibro-osseous compartment of the wrist is clinically relevant to De Quervian's stenosing tenosynovitis and reconstructive surgeries. Split insertion of the abductor pollicis longus (APL) is commonly found in chimpanzees, gorillas and gibbons. A comparable identical pattern of anomalous slips in humans is of anthropological and phylogenetic importance and could be a result of atavism. This case report describes an unusual fused muscle belly of the APL and extensor pollicis brevis (EPB), which split into three slips--medial, intermediate and lateral. Further, the medial slip was seen to divide into two tendons, inserting on the base of the first metacarpal along with the intermediate slip. The lateral slip divided into three tendons, inserting into the base of the proximal phalanx, base of the first metacarpal and abductor pollicis brevis muscle. The fusion and unusual insertion pattern of the APL and EPB merits documentation for reconstructive procedures such as tendon transfer and interposition arthroplasty.

6.Correlation between Epidurographic Contrast Flow Patterns and Clinical Effectiveness in Chronic Lumbar Discogenic Radicular Pain Treated with Epidural Steroid Injections Via Different Approaches.
Ruchi GUPTA ; Saru SINGH ; Sukhdeep KAUR ; Kulvinder SINGH ; Kuljeet AUJLA
The Korean Journal of Pain 2014;27(4):353-359
BACKGROUND: Epidural steroid injections are an accepted procedure for the conservative management of chronic backache caused by lumbar disc pathology. The purpose of this study was to evaluate the epidurographic findings for the midline, transforaminal and parasagittal approaches in lumbar epidural steroid injections, and correlating them with the clinical improvement. METHODS: Sixty chronic lower back pain patients with unilateral radiculitis from a herniated/degenerated disc were enrolled. After screening the patients according to the exclusion criteria and randomly allocating them to 3 groups of 20 patients, fluoroscopic contrast enhanced epidural steroids were injected via midline (group 1), transforaminal (group 2) and parasagittal interlaminar (group 3) approaches at the level of the pathology. The fluoroscopic patterns of the three groups were studied and correlated with the clinical improvement measured by the VAS over the next 3 months; any incidences of complications were recorded. RESULTS: The transforaminal group presented better results in terms of VAS reduction than the midline and parasagittal approach groups (P < 0.05). The epidurography showed a better ventral spread for both the transforaminal (P < 0.001) and the paramedian approaches (P < 0.05), as compared to the midline approach. The nerve root filling was greater in the transforaminal group (P < 0.001) than in the other two groups. The ventral spread of the contrast agent was associated with improvement in the VAS score and this difference was statistically significant in group 1 (P < 0.05), and highly significant in groups 2 and 3 (P < 0.001). In all the groups, any complications observed were transient and minor. CONCLUSIONS: The midline and paramedian approaches are technically easier and statistically comparable, but clinically less efficacious than the transforaminal approach. The incidence of ventral spread and nerve root delineation show a definite correlation with clinical improvement. However, an longer follow-up period is advisable for a better evaluation of the actual outcom.

8.Perioperative duloxetine as part of a multimodal analgesia regime reduces postoperative pain in lumbar canal stenosis surgery: a randomized, triple blind, and placebo-controlled trial
Nishith GOVIL ; Kumar PARAG ; Pankaj ARORA ; Hariom KHANDELWAL ; Ashutosh SINGH ; Ruchi
The Korean Journal of Pain 2020;33(1):40-47
Background:
Duloxetine is an antidepressant that is also useful in chronic neuropathic and central origin pain. In this study, the role of duloxetine in decreasing acute postoperative pain after lumbar canal stenosis surgery is explored.
Methods:
In this single center, triple blinded, and placebo-controlled trial, 96 patients were randomized for statistical analysis. The intervention group received oral duloxetine 30 mg once a day (OD) for 2 days before surgery, 60 mg OD from the day of surgery to the postoperative second day and 30 mg OD for the next 2 days (a total duration of 7 days). A placebo capsule was given in the other group for a similar time and schedule. The same standard perioperative analgesia protocols were followed in both groups.
Results:
Total morphine consumption up to 24 hours was significantly decreased in the duloxetine group (p < 0.01). The time to the first analgesia requirement was similar in both groups but the time to the second and third dose of rescue analgesia increased significantly in the duloxetine group. The time to ambulation was decreased significantly (p < 0.01) in the duloxetine group as compared to the placebo group. Pain scores remained similar during most of the time interval. No significant difference was observed in the complication rate and patient satisfaction score recorded.
Conclusions
Duloxetine reduces postoperative pain after lumbar canal stenosis surgery with no increase in adverse effects.
9.Prognostic value of lymph node ratio in surgically treated cases of vulvar cancer: a tertiary care centre experience
Pabashi PODDAR ; Shilpa PATEL ; Ruchi ARORA ; Chetana PAREKH ; Pariseema DAVE ; Sangeetha AMIN
Obstetrics & Gynecology Science 2020;63(2):158-163
OBJECTIVE: This study aimed to study the patterns of recurrence in surgically treated cases of vulvar cancer (VC) and determine the factors associated with recurrence, with a special emphasis on lymph node ratio (LNR).METHODS: This retrospective study examined VC patients primarily treated with surgery at our institute from January 2005 to December 2015. Demographic data, clinical characteristics, surgicohistopathological data, adjuvant treatment, follow up, and recurrence site and treatment were studied.RESULTS: Among the 111 cases treated, a recurrence rate of 18.9% was noted. Recurrence was most commonly local (61.9%). On univariate and multivariable analyses of clinicopathological parameters, an LNR >20 had the highest hazard ratio for recurrence.CONCLUSION: LNR may provide useful prognostic information in VC patients with positive inguinal lymph node status.
10.Molecular docking of bioactive compounds derived from Moringa oleifera with p53 protein in the apoptosis pathway of oral squamous cell carcinoma
Sonali RATH ; Manaswini JAGADEB ; Ruchi BHUYAN
Genomics & Informatics 2021;19(4):e46-
Moringa oleifera is nowadays raising as the most preferred medicinal plant, as every part of the moringa plant has potential bioactive compounds which can be used as herbal medicines. Some bioactive compounds of M. oleifera possess potential anti-cancer properties which interact with the apoptosis protein p53 in cancer cell lines of oral squamous cell carcinoma. This research work focuses on the interaction among the selected bioactive compounds derived from M. oleifera with targeted apoptosis protein p53 from the apoptosis pathway to check whether the bioactive compound will induce apoptosis after the mutation in p53. To check the toxicity and drug-likeness of the selected bioactive compound derived from M. oleifera based on Lipinski’s Rule of Five. Detailed analysis of the 3D structure of apoptosis protein p53. To analyze protein’s active site by CASTp 3.0 server. Molecular docking and binding affinity were analyzed between protein p53 with selected bioactive compounds in order to find the most potential inhibitor against the target. This study shows the docking between the potential bioactive compounds with targeted apoptosis protein p53. Quercetin was the most potential bioactive compound whereas kaempferol shows poor affinity towards the targeted p53 protein in the apoptosis pathway. Thus, the objective of this research can provide an insight prediction towards M. oleifera derived bioactive compounds and target apoptosis protein p53 in the structural analysis for compound isolation and in-vivo experiments on the cancer cell line.
